With my luck, I’d buy a PS3 and they’d announce PS4 the next day.Anyways, the soundtrack for this game is phat. It’s got the Deftones, The Black Dahlia Murder, Goatwhore, Opeth, The Dillinger Escape Plan, Amon Amarth, Between The Buried and Me, and Strapping Young Lad on it. No shit.
